Out & About: David Archuleta Appears In New York For “Chords Of Strength” Book Signing

David Archuleta - Getty Images

David Archuleta is a singer, songwriter and now an author with the release of his new book, Chords of Strength. Chords of Strength is Archie’s autobiography where he talks about his rise to fame and the adversity he faced along the way.

The former American Idol star stopped by Borders in New York City to sign copies of the book. American Idol season 9 contestants Casey James, Andrew Garcia and Didi Benami all made appearances and posed for photos with David.
